In early morning on the 9th of last month, in Ichihara City, Chiba Prefecture, a metal pole at a golf driving range collapsed due to the strong wind caused by Typhoon No. 15, and a woman in his 20s was injured. Damage has come out.

One month has passed since the collapse in 9 days, but the removal work has not yet started. In the end of last month, a demolition contractor who received a request from the golf driving range held a briefing session for residents, but some residents were not convinced of the conditions for proceeding with the removal work. The consent of all the residents necessary to start work has not been obtained.

In addition, the driving range explains to the residents that the collapse is due to a disaster and there is no legal compensation, and it is unclear whether the residents can receive compensation from the driving range. Is continuing.

Typhoon No. 19 may be approaching this weekend as the removal work has not progressed, and residents are concerned about further damage.
